The Jupiter River and the Loxahatchee basin was used by British aviators as a training area for small see planes during the winter of 1916-1917.
Jupiter Florida is home to the Burt Reynolds & Friends Museum. This community based theater pays homage to its most famous son and is a beloved fixture in the Jupiter area.
To mark the reef lying off the Jupiter Inlet, Congress in 1853 appropriated $35,000 to construct a lighthouse. At the top of the Jupiter Lighthouse, you can see the Loxahatchee River.
